Gayneté Jones, the founder of Best, Periodt., had a horrible period, a super heavy flow that rendered conventional pads, tampons, and menstrual cups ineffective. And she realized that there was space in the market to create a great new menstrual cup.

She aimed to create a menstrual cup that could handle both light and heavy flow, eliminate the inconvenience of cloth bags, offer a comfortable fit, be made from high-quality materials, and provide education about menstrual care, which is how Best, Periodt was born.
